The AK-105 has achieved its final form - covered in Zenitco upgrades. It is quickly becoming one of my favorite guns to shoot. In the latest Call of Duty (COD:MW2) Modern Warfare 2 game, this gun appears as the Kastov 545 IRL. The Zenitco upgrades really step this gun up a lot for me. It's extremely comfortable and ergonomic, and just plain fun to run. On display in this video are the Zenitco B-30U and B-31N handguards, B-33 rail, RP-5 charging handle cap, DTK-2 muzzle brake and the PT-1 stock. I want to sincerely thank and apologize to my camera man for having to deal with the brutal concussion of the Zenitco DTK-2 muzzle brake. You can see the blast wave really well in a lot of the slow motion shots, especially when it was raining and displacing water or throwing around debris. That said, it works extremely well and the concussion is not too bad for the shooter. It keeps the rifle right on target under fast strings of fire and makes it incredibly fun to run. The Dead Air Wolverine works really well with this platform and doesn't need an adjustable piston. It is slightly over gassed in this configuration and the action is certainly more aggressive while it's on but it is still easy to keep on target. In some of the slow motion shots you'll be able to see the gas coming out of the action. I'm not sensitive to gas typically, but this one did make my eyes water once or twice in about 120 suppressed rounds. We ended up putting 295 rounds through the heavily upgraded PSA/Palmetto State Armory AK-105 in this session without a single failure. This brings the grand total to 645 rounds fired so far (15 more than stated in the video because we shot a little more after putting the camera gear away) with only 2 failures early on during break-in shown in previous videos. All ammo used has been low powered Wolf 5.45x39, and I'm fairly confident that the 2 failures I did have early on were more than likely ammo related. For a range toy, I'm very pleased with that performance and will continue to monitor it. I hope you enjoy this one, we had a ton of fun making it.
